Founded about 29 years ago, the Maritime Workers Union of Nigeria, (MWUN) remains one of most formidable labour unions given its prime position coming perhaps next to oil and gas sector workers.
As an import dependent economy, each time the Maritime Workers sneeze, there is usually a near earthquake as import and export activities are brought to a standstill. Given its key bargaining powers, the Nigerian Labour Congress holds Maritime Workers Union as a strategic partner at times of serious trade dispute between Labour and the Federal Government. And it is in recognition of this crucial role that it has been the tradition for almost every President General of the Maritime Workers Union to be "allocated" the position of Deputy President of the Nigerian Labour Congress (NLC).
